Patrice Mangin is Vice-President Innovation & Development at H2 V Energies which is building a massise hydrogen production plant in Bécancour (Quebec) from biomass supply. Up to December 31, he is professor at the management department of University of Québec in Trois-Rivières (UQTR). He is also the CEO of BioEnergy La Tuque (BELT) whose main objective is to build the first Canadian large scale biorefinery to convert harvest forests residues into renewable fuels (around 1 Billion $ CAD project). He is a member of the Innovations Institute in Ecomaterials, Ecoproducts, and Ecoenergy, bio-economy/bioenergy industry, an industrial chair holder, and an associate member of the Hydrogen Research Institute (IRH). He is cochair of the AQPER (Quebec Association for the Production of Renewable Energy) bioenergies committee,. He holds a Ph.D. in process engineering from Institut National Polytechnique (INP) of Grenoble and an engineering degree from PAGORA, INP. He demonstrates over 45 years experience of a successful track record in the forest products, paper and printing industries. He presently works on 2 billion $ projects (H2V and BELT) and has previously managed projects up to 300 M$ CAD.
